Bihar taekwondo teams leave for Cuttack

Patna:  The 36th National Sub-Junior Kyorugi and 11th Sub-Junior Poomsae Taekwondo Championship will be held in Cuttack from March 24 to March 27. To participate in the championship, Bihar boys’ and girls’ teams left for Cuttack on Thursday.

This information was given by Samta Rahi, joint secretary of Bihar Taekwondo Association. He said that the team’s training camp was organised from March 15 to March 22 at the Taekwondo Hall of the Sports Authority of India. This training camp was completed under the supervision of two NIS trainers Vipul Kumar Singh and Vivek Prakash under the leadership of C Someshwar Rao, Centre Superintendent of Sports Authority of India.

Teams:

Kyorugi boys: Piyush Kumar, Mohd Arshad, Abhiraj Nayak, Ankush Kumar, Tashik Sabbir, Udit Kumar, Ayush Kumar, Ratnesh Kumar, Himanshu, Vishwajeet, Rohit Malakar.

Kyorugi Girls: Karishma, Sandhya, Sheetal, Suhani, Vandana, Varsha, Simran, Ritika Raj, Saiba Rajesh, Deeksha Shree, Chahat Priya

Poomsae: Adesh Raj, Dev Raj, Saloni, Ayush Kumar.

Team coach Kyorugi- Zahid Hussain and Saurabh Kumar

Team Coach Poomsae – Shivbhagwan Poddar

Team Manager- Suman Kumari
